WebApr 11, 2024 · Short answer: Nut welder A nut welder is a machine used for stud welding nuts to metal surfaces. It typically uses an electric arc to melt the base of a threaded stud, which is then fused with the surface material. There are numerous 5XXX filler metal options that you can use to weld 6XXX aluminum base material. Two common choices are 5356 and 5556. When welding 6XXX series, the 5356 filler metal offers good cracking resistance and strength, excellent ductility, acceptable corrosion resistance, excellent color-matching ...

Welding techniques vary, but the basic idea is to melt the surrounding metal and fill the crack with molten metal and filler rod. nilson gomes atorWebApr 12, 2024 · Flange Plate Connection. Flange plate moment connections are a vital part of steel construction, providing a secure way to join beams, columns, or girders and transfer axial and moment loads between them. These connections are designed to withstand the stresses placed upon them, ensuring the overall structure can handle the load conditions. nilsonhomes.builderportal.netWebFollowing are 8 practical techniques for using a stick welding machine that every stick welder operator should focus on for producing high-quality stick welds: 1.
